## What is a PZ Type Beat?

A PZ type beat refers to an instrumental track crafted in the style commonly associated with the artist PZ and similar underground rap producers. This beat style blends melodic, ambient synth lines with trap-influenced drum patterns, creating a sound that is both atmospheric and rhythmically engaging. It caters primarily to rappers looking for beats that balance moodiness and energy.

## Key Styles and Variations of PZ Type Beat

There are several popular substyles within the PZ type beat category:

1. **Plugg Style**: Characterized by smooth, airy synths and laid-back drum patterns. This style emphasizes vibe and groove.
2. **Hard PZ Type Beat**: These beats feature more aggressive drums and punchier bass, suitable for intense rap flows.
3. **Ambient PZ Type Beat**: Focuses on spacious soundscapes with ethereal pads and minimal percussion.
4. **Collaborative Styles**: Beats that fuse influences from artists like Diamond, Sk8star, or Tezzus, often labeled as "PZ x Diamond type beat" or "Sk8star x PZ type beat."

These variations allow producers and artists to select beats that fit different moods and lyrical themes.

## How to Use a PZ Type Beat in Your Music

Using a PZ type beat effectively involves:

1. **Matching Flow and Style**: Rappers should adapt their delivery to complement the beat's vibe—whether it’s laid-back or hard-hitting.
2. **Lyric Themes**: The atmospheric nature of many PZ beats suits introspective or emotional lyrics.
3. **Customization**: Producers can add layers or tweak drums to personalize the beat further.
4. **Collaboration**: Pairing with producers who specialize in PZ type beats can lead to unique sound blends.
